Ever have one of those moments where you realize you’ve been sleepwalking through your own life?
Julius did. Stuck in 2014 with a family he wasn’t really present for, he couldn’t dodge the truth anymore. He was failing at the things that mattered most.
Then his dad died. And a dream he couldn’t shake rattled something loose inside him.
That’s when Mitchell walked into his life. Not by accident, but by one of those weird coincidences that feels like the universe nudging you. Mitchell became the mentor Julius didn’t know he desperately needed.
But mentorship only takes you so far when you’re missing pieces of yourself you can’t even name.
A mysterious book appeared. An old family record, full of stories from generations past. As Julius and Mitchell took turns reading it aloud, something shifted. These weren’t just dusty historical accounts. They were real people who survived revolutions, business collapses, ethnic violence, personal tragedy – and somehow kept their humanity intact.
The book showed Julius what had been hollowed out of his own life. Love separated from hardship. Connection maintained through chaos. Values that actually mattered when everything else fell apart.
Both men were transformed by witnessing how people before them navigated impossible circumstances without losing themselves.
That’s the heart of “Legacy Found.” I wrote it to remind us that history isn’t dead facts on a page. It’s a living conversation with people who faced their own versions of our struggles and found ways through.
